다음을 통해 공유


GetFrameDestAddress 함수

GetFrameDestAddress 함수는 프레임의 대상 주소를 검색합니다.

구문

DWORD WINAPI GetFrameDestAddress(
   HFRAME    hFrame,
   LPADDRESS lpAddress,
   DWORD     AddressType,
   DWORD     Flags
);

매개 변수

hFrame

포인터를 가져올 프레임의 핸들입니다.

lpAddress

프레임 대상 주소를 저장하는 반환 버퍼입니다.

AddressType

ADDRESS_TYPE_ETHERNET 또는 ADDRESS_TYPE_IP 같은 주소 유형입니다.

플래그

반환된 대상 주소 데이터를 수정하는 데 사용되는 플래그입니다.

의미
ADDRESSTYPE_FLAGS_NORMALIZE
라우팅 및 그룹 BIT를 취소합니다.
ADDRESSTYPE_FLAGS_BIT_REVERSE
토큰 링 네트워크 주소를 다시 정상으로 변환합니다.

반환 값

함수가 성공하면 lpAddress 값이 유효하고 반환 값이 BHERR_SUCCESS.

함수가 실패하면 반환 값은 오류 코드입니다.

반환 코드 설명
BHERR_PROTOCOL_NOT_FOUND
AddressType 매개 변수의 지정된 프로토콜이 프레임에 유효하지 않습니다.
BHERR_INVALID_HFRAME
hFrame 값이 잘못되었습니다.

설명

ADDRESS_TYPE_FIND_HIGHEST 주소 유형이 허용됩니다. 이 주소 유형을 사용하는 경우 함수는 이더넷, TOKENRING 또는 FDDI 주소를 반환하기 전에 IPX, XNS, IP 또는 VINES IP 주소를 검색합니다. 이 방법은 프로토콜 및 단일 서버 주소에서 두 NIC를 멀티플렉싱할 수 있는 환경에 유용합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트
Windows 2000 Professional[데스크톱 앱만]
지원되는 최소 서버
Windows 2000 Server[데스크톱 앱만]
헤더
Netmon.h
라이브러리
Nmapi.lib
DLL
Nmapi.dll